The RSU 4 finance and facilities committee presented year‑to‑date revenue and expense figures and updates on audits and capital planning.
The committee reported general fund revenues of $13,328,442.19 (57.61% of anticipated revenue) and general fund expenditures of $12,177,462.01 plus encumbrances (53.52% of the budget). Adult education and school nutrition line items were reviewed; adult education revenue was reported as $69,469.98 year‑to‑date and school nutrition revenue as $430,543.25 (percentages and numeric formatting taken from the committee report in the packet).
The committee said the RSU 4 audit for 2025 has been extended until March and auditors will present the final audit to the board in March because a few items remain to be finalized.
On facilities and transportation, the committee reported progress on a five‑year capital plan and said maintenance and food‑service repair lines are approaching their budgeted maximums for 2026. The committee also highlighted savings associated with having an in‑house bus mechanic and keeping buses inside: maintenance costs for buses were reported as approximately $125,004.22 last year and around $103,000 this year, producing significant savings and reducing driver overtime for bus cleaning.
The committee indicated RFPs for related maintenance and procurement were opened and that staff will share more details when vendor selection is finalized. The committee did not present a final capital project list or vendor award at this meeting.
